Crafting Naruto OC Fanfiction

The world of Naruto is vast and rich, offering an endless canvas for creativity. Within this universe, Original Characters (OCs) have become a cornerstone of fanfiction, allowing writers to explore new perspectives, relationships, and storylines that deviate from the established canon. Creating a compelling Naruto OC fanfiction requires a deep understanding of the Naruto lore, a knack for character development, and a passion for storytelling. This guide will delve into the intricacies of crafting engaging narratives featuring your unique characters within the shinobi world.

The Foundation: Understanding the Naruto Universe

Before you can effectively weave your OC into the fabric of the Naruto world, a solid grasp of its core elements is essential. This includes:

  • Chakra and Jutsu: The fundamental energy source and the various techniques ninjas employ. Understanding the different types of chakra natures (fire, water, earth, lightning, wind) and how they interact is crucial. Think about how your OC's chakra affinity might influence their fighting style or personality. For instance, a lightning-style user might be quick-witted and impulsive, while an earth-style user could be grounded and resilient.
  • The Village System: Konohagakure, Sunagakure, Kirigakure, Iwagakure, and Kumogakure each have distinct cultures, political structures, and historical conflicts. Your OC's village affiliation will shape their worldview, allegiances, and potential plotlines. Consider the societal pressures and expectations within their home village. Are they a proud member of a respected clan, or an outsider struggling to find their place?
  • Character Archetypes and Relationships: The Naruto series is populated by iconic characters with well-defined personalities and complex relationships. Your OC will interact with these characters, so understanding their canon personalities and motivations is vital for believable interactions. How does your OC view Naruto Uzumaki? Are they a rival, a friend, a mentor figure, or someone entirely detached from the main narrative?
  • The Timeline: Naruto's story spans several distinct eras, from the early days of the Hidden Leaf to the Fourth Great Ninja War and beyond. Placing your OC within a specific timeframe will influence the events they experience and the characters they encounter. Are they a contemporary of the original Team 7, or a descendant navigating the post-war era?

Developing Your Original Character (OC)

A compelling OC is the heart of any successful fanfiction. They need to be more than just a blank slate; they require depth, motivation, and a unique voice.

Backstory and Origin

Every character needs a past. Consider:

  • Family and Clan: Are they from a prominent clan like the Uchiha or Hyuga, or do they hail from a more obscure lineage? Their family history can provide built-in conflicts, expectations, or even unique abilities. Perhaps your OC is a distant relative of a known clan, possessing a diluted form of their ancestral jutsu.
  • Childhood and Upbringing: What were their formative years like? Were they orphaned, raised in a loving family, or subjected to harsh training? These experiences will profoundly shape their personality and outlook. A childhood spent in poverty might foster a strong sense of self-reliance, while a privileged upbringing could lead to arrogance or naivety.
  • Key Life Events: What pivotal moments defined their path? A traumatic loss, a significant achievement, or a life-altering encounter can serve as powerful motivators. Maybe they witnessed a devastating attack on their village, fueling a desire for peace or revenge.

Personality and Traits

Beyond their history, your OC's personality is what readers will connect with.

  • Core Motivations: What drives them? Is it a quest for power, a desire for recognition, a longing for belonging, or a commitment to justice? Their primary motivation should be clear and consistent.
  • Strengths and Weaknesses: No character is perfect. Give them admirable qualities but also flaws that make them relatable and create opportunities for growth. Perhaps your OC is incredibly skilled in taijutsu but struggles with strategic thinking.
  • Quirks and Habits: Small details can bring a character to life. Do they have a peculiar way of speaking, a nervous tic, or a favorite food? These idiosyncrasies make them feel more human.
  • Moral Compass: Where do they stand on the spectrum of good and evil? Are they strictly lawful, chaotic good, or somewhere in between? Their moral choices will drive much of the narrative.

Abilities and Skills

This is where the "shinobi" aspect comes into play.

  • Ninjutsu, Taijutsu, Genjutsu: What are their primary combat skills? Are they a master of a specific jutsu type, or do they excel in a balanced approach?
  • Unique Abilities: This is where OCs can truly shine. Consider creating a unique Kekkei Genkai (bloodline limit), a specialized jutsu, or a unique fighting style. Ensure it feels consistent with the established power system of the Naruto world. For example, a Kekkei Genkai that allows them to manipulate shadows could lead to fascinating stealth and illusion-based techniques.
  • Non-Combat Skills: Are they a skilled medic, a master strategist, a talented diplomat, or a gifted tracker? These skills can be just as crucial to the plot as combat prowess. A character who excels in diplomacy might be essential for navigating inter-village conflicts.

Plotting Your Naruto OC Fanfiction

With a well-developed character, you can begin to craft a compelling narrative.

Choosing Your Arc

What kind of story do you want to tell?

  • Canon Divergence: How does your OC's presence alter established events? Do they prevent a tragedy, cause a new conflict, or simply exist alongside canon characters?
  • Original Storylines: Create an entirely new adventure that doesn't directly interfere with canon events. This could involve exploring uncharted territories, dealing with new threats, or participating in lesser-known missions.
  • Character Studies: Focus on the internal journey of your OC, exploring their personal growth, relationships, and struggles without a grand, overarching plot.

Conflict and Stakes

Every good story needs conflict to drive it forward.

  • Internal Conflict: Your OC's personal struggles, doubts, and moral dilemmas.
  • External Conflict: Obstacles and antagonists they face in the world, such as rival ninjas, political intrigue, or natural disasters.
  • Raising the Stakes: What is at risk for your OC and those around them? The higher the stakes, the more invested readers will be.

Pacing and Structure

How will your story unfold?

  • Beginning: Introduce your OC, their world, and the initial conflict.
  • Middle: Develop the plot, explore character relationships, and escalate the conflict.
  • Climax: The peak of the story where the central conflict is resolved.
  • Resolution: The aftermath of the climax, showing the consequences and tying up loose ends.

Incorporating Your OC into the Naruto World

The key to successful Naruto OC fanfiction is seamless integration.

Interactions with Canon Characters

  • Believable Dialogue: Ensure your OC's conversations with established characters feel natural and in character for both. How would Sakura react to your OC's unique medical jutsu?
  • Meaningful Relationships: Develop genuine connections – friendships, rivalries, romantic entanglements – that feel earned and impactful. A slow-burn friendship between your OC and Kakashi could be incredibly rewarding to write.
  • Impact on the Plot: How does your OC's presence influence the actions and decisions of canon characters?

Worldbuilding Consistency

  • Respecting Lore: While you can introduce new elements, ensure they don't blatantly contradict established Naruto canon without a good in-universe explanation.
  • Sensory Details: Immerse your readers in the Naruto world by describing the sights, sounds, and smells of villages, forests, and battlefields. What does the air smell like after a powerful jutsu is unleashed?

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them

Even experienced writers can stumble. Be mindful of these common issues:

  • Mary Sue/Gary Stu: Avoid creating a character who is unrealistically perfect, overpowered, and universally loved. Flaws and struggles are essential for compelling characters. Ensure your OC has clear weaknesses and faces genuine challenges.
  • Over-reliance on Canon: Don't just rehash canon events with your OC as a bystander. Give them agency and a unique role to play.
  • Inconsistent Characterization: Ensure your OC's personality, motivations, and abilities remain consistent throughout the story, unless their development explicitly accounts for changes.
  • Poor Pacing: A story that moves too quickly or too slowly can disengage readers. Vary sentence structure and paragraph length to control the pace.
  • Info-dumping: Instead of lengthy explanations of lore or character backstories, weave this information naturally into the narrative through dialogue, action, or internal monologue.

Advanced Techniques for Engaging Storytelling

Once you have the basics down, consider these advanced strategies:

Foreshadowing and Symbolism

Subtly hint at future events or thematic elements through recurring motifs, objects, or dialogue. This adds layers of meaning and rewards attentive readers. Perhaps a recurring dream your OC has foreshadows a future confrontation.

Multiple Perspectives

While focusing on your OC, consider occasionally shifting to another character's point of view to offer different insights or build suspense. This can be particularly effective when exploring the impact of your OC on others.

Emotional Resonance

Tap into universal emotions – love, loss, fear, hope – to create a deeper connection with your readers. Show, don't just tell, how your OC feels. Instead of saying "she was sad," describe the lump in her throat or the sting of tears.

The Power of "What If"

Naruto OC fanfiction thrives on exploring alternate possibilities. What if Sasuke never left Konoha? What if Jiraiya survived? Your OC can be the catalyst for these fascinating "what if" scenarios. Exploring these alternate timelines can lead to incredibly compelling narratives.

Consider the impact of your OC's actions on the wider shinobi world. Do they inadvertently spark a new era of peace, or do their choices lead to unforeseen consequences that ripple through the Hidden Villages? These larger-scale implications can add significant depth to your narrative.

When writing dialogue, pay close attention to the established speech patterns and vocabulary of canon characters. How would Shikamaru phrase his strategic insights? What kind of sarcastic remarks would Sasuke make? Authenticity in dialogue is key to maintaining immersion.

Think about the visual aspects of your story. Describe the unique design of your OC's ninja attire, the intricate patterns of their jutsu, and the dynamic movements of their combat. Vivid descriptions can bring your fanfiction to life for the reader.

The journey of writing naruto oc fanfiction is as much about character development for your OC as it is about your own growth as a writer. Embrace the process, learn from your experiences, and most importantly, have fun bringing your original creations to life within the vibrant world of Naruto.

The intricate web of alliances and rivalries within the shinobi world offers fertile ground for complex character interactions. How does your OC navigate the political landscape of Konoha? Do they forge unlikely alliances with characters from other villages, or do they find themselves caught in the crossfire of ancient feuds? These political machinations can add a layer of intrigue and consequence to your narrative.

Consider the philosophical underpinnings of the Naruto series – the cycle of hatred, the meaning of peace, the burden of destiny. How does your OC grapple with these profound themes? Their personal journey in understanding and potentially breaking these cycles can be a powerful narrative driver. For instance, an OC who has experienced profound loss might dedicate themselves to finding a way to prevent future suffering, mirroring Naruto's own path.

The concept of "will of fire" is central to Konoha's ideology. Does your OC embody this spirit? Or do they represent a different philosophy, perhaps one born from hardship or a different cultural background? Exploring these differing ideologies can create compelling internal and external conflicts.

When developing your OC's signature jutsu, think about its visual impact and its strategic applications. Is it a flashy, destructive technique, or a subtle, debilitating one? How does it complement their other skills and personality? A jutsu that manipulates sound waves, for example, could be used for stealth, disruption, or even communication.

The relationships your OC forms are crucial. Beyond friendships and rivalries, consider mentorship. Could your OC mentor a younger generation of shinobi, passing on their unique skills and wisdom? Or perhaps they themselves seek out a mentor figure among the canon characters, leading to interesting power dynamics and character growth.

The legacy of past events, such as the Uchiha massacre or the destruction of Uzushiogakure, continues to shape the shinobi world. How does your OC interact with these historical traumas? Do they seek to understand them, avenge them, or simply move beyond them? Their perspective on history can reveal a great deal about their character.

The evolution of the ninja system, from the early days of the warring states to the era of peace, provides a dynamic backdrop. Where does your OC fit into this progression? Are they a traditionalist clinging to old ways, or a progressive embracing new methods? Their stance on the changing world can create fascinating plot points.
